Directions (continued)
- Roll into a 14-in. x 12-in. rectangle. Spread butter to within 1/2
- in. of edges; sprinkle with cinnamon. Roll up jelly-roll style,
- starting with a long side; pinch seams to seal. Cut into 12 rolls.
- In a small saucepan, melt remaining butter. Stir in the brown sugar,
- pecans and molasses; pour into a greased 13-in. x 9-in. baking dish.
- Place rolls, cut side down, in dish.
- Cover and let rise in a warm place until doubled, about 15 minutes.
- Bake at 375° for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own.
- Immediately invert onto a serving platter. Serve warm. Yield: 12
- servings.
Nutrition Facts: 1 sticky bun equals 447 calories, 21 g fat (10 g saturated fat), 42 mg cholesterol, 328 mg sodium, 61 g carbohydrate, 2 g fiber, 6 g protein.
